Innerspring Mattresses Guide

Innerspring mattresses, celebrated for their classic build, utilize a coil system to offer support and comfort. These mattresses deliver great breathability because of their open structure, making them a favored choice for people who tend to sleep hot. They commonly come in different firmness levels, meeting various sleep preferences. Yet, the coil systems can result in motion transfer, possibly disturbing a partner's rest. Moreover, though potentially more affordable than some other types, innerspring mattresses may wear down quicker, leading to sagging over time. Ultimately, they offer a reliable option for those desiring a traditional feel and solid support, but buyers should consider their personal needs and preferences before deciding.

Memory Foam Advantages

Memory foam mattresses offer a distinctive combination of support and comfort that attracts many sleepers. Their ability to contour to the shape of the body provides superior relief from pressure, making them particularly beneficial for those with pain in joints or unease. Additionally, memory foam tends to absorb motion, which is perfect for couples, as it minimizes disturbances caused by movement. These mattresses are also recognized for their longevity, often preserving their shape and supportive qualities over time. However, some users may find them too hot due to heat buildup, and the initial smell from manufacturing can be unpleasant. Overall, memory foam mattresses present a compelling option for individuals looking for a combination of comfort and support in their sleeping space.

Latex Mattress Benefits

Latex mattresses function as a attractive substitute to memory foam, presenting a unique set of benefits for those in pursuit of a stable sleep surface. One key advantage is their natural resilience, which provides outstanding support and pressure relief without the sink-in effect often associated with memory foam. Additionally, latex mattresses are recognized for their durability, often lasting extended periods than traditional foam options. They also deliver better temperature regulation due to their open-cell structure, facilitating enhanced airflow and a fresher sleeping environment. Furthermore, many latex mattresses are made from eco-friendly materials, drawing in environmentally conscious consumers. Overall, those looking for a mix of comfort, support, and eco-consciousness may find latex mattresses to be an ideal choice.

Guidelines for Picking the Ideal Mattress Hardness for Your Requirements

In what way can an individual figure out the optimal mattress feel for a quality night's sleep? The journey initiates by considering unique inclinations and sleep patterns. Side sleepers typically benefit from a plush mattress, which supports the shoulders and hips, while back and stomach sleepers often demand a harder surface for proper spinal alignment.

Following that, mass takes an important role; lighter people may see softer beds more comfortable, while heavier individuals often prefer firmer selections to hinder sinking profoundly.

Moreover, testing mattresses in-store or utilizing online sleep quizzes can furnish valuable insights. A trial period is essential, letting individuals to measure comfort over several nights.

Ultimately, finding the right mattress level is a personal quest, necessitating consideration to ease, support, and specific sleep needs. Investing time in this determination can greatly enhance overall sleep performance, resulting in improved rest and better well-being.

Try Different Positions

Trying various sleeping positions on a mattress is critical in judging its suitability for individual needs. When checking a mattress, users should lie on their back, side, and stomach to assess the comfort and support in each position. Each position activates different areas, affecting the mattress's ability to conform and relieve pressure points. When lying on the back, focus should be on lumbar support, guaranteeing spinal alignment. For side sleepers, evaluating how the mattress cushions the shoulders and hips is important. Those who sleep on their stomach should check the hips do not sink too deeply, to avoid misalignment. By meticulously testing these positions, prospective buyers can make smart choices that fit their unique sleeping styles and preferences.

Consider Edge Support

Edge support is a fundamental aspect to bear in mind when evaluating a mattress, as it impacts overall stability and usability. A mattress with dependable edge support enables sleepers to utilize the entire surface, making it more convenient to get in and out of bed. To assess edge support, testers should sit on the edge of the mattress and see how it responds. If the mattress feels stable and doesn't sag considerably, it indicates good edge support. Additionally, lying near the edge can help identify comfort levels and prevent feelings of rolling off. Testers should also consider how the mattress performs during various activities, such as sitting or leaning, to guarantee it meets their needs for support and durability.
